How does it work?
NOBO Norwegian electric radiators are a low-consumption electric heating system that works thanks to natural air convection.
Installed near the floor, they are able to draw in the cold air that normally settles at the bottom. The air is then heated by the large surface heat exchange element. In this way, the warm air rises, exiting from the top of the product, and distributes throughout the room.
The room is thus heated uniformly, increasing comfort and the pleasure of natural and healthy warmth. One of the features that distinguishes NOBO Norwegian electric radiators is the heating element capable of operating at low temperatures (maximum 80°).

How many Watts do you need?
To choose the right Norwegian electric radiator, you need to consider the surface area and volume of the room to be heated, the level of insulation, and the number and quality of windows and doors present.
50W per square meter
A good sizing rule is to calculate approximately 50W per square meter to be heated. For example, a 750W electric radiator is usually sufficient to heat a 15sqm room. However, the age of the building and the climatic zone should not be underestimated. For instance, for new homes in energy class A, up to 40W per square meter can be considered, while for older homes with poor insulation, the necessary power can reach up to 80/100W per square meter.
An electric radiator under every window
Installing an oversized radiator is generally better than an undersized one. In the case of rooms with a surface area or volume borderline between one model and another, we recommend choosing the more powerful model. Generally, this choice does not lead to higher electricity consumption but increases the efficiency of the radiator itself, which will be able to heat the room with greater "agility" and speed. In particularly large rooms, it can also be advantageous to install multiple lower-power elements instead of a single very powerful one to achieve better heat distribution.
The ideal installation point for each radiator is under each window, as this is where cold air tends to accumulate most in the room.
Practical tips
Radiators should be installed at a height of approximately 10/20 cm from the floor. In fact, cold air, being denser than warm air, tends to settle at the bottom.
The Norwegian electric radiator, by heating the cold air, is able to uniformly increase the temperature throughout the environment.
